{"product_id":"9780993433146","title":"The Death of Tarpons","description":"Now middle aged and in poor health, widower and grandfather Corey takes a solo trip home to Freeport, the Texan town he grew up in. But that trip turns out to represent much more than a poignant journey for old times' sake.\u003cp\u003eWith memories of his childhood prompted by the familiar Texan landscape, Corey narrates the story of the 1950s summer that changed his life forever.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eDismissed and beaten by a frustrated and violent father and effectively abandoned by an emotionally fragile and obsessively religious mother, the teenage Corey turns to his grandfather for comfort.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eThen his grandfather is diagnosed with terminal cancer.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eAs events unfold, it becomes clear that this is just one of several life-changing events to happen to Corey that summer.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eHis parents' marriage falls apart, his mother's mental health declines and his father becomes increasingly angry, as a beloved father and grandfather slides towards death.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eMeanwhile, Corey's best friend lives locally in a violent and dysfunctional household, until the ultimate tragedy strikes and Destin is whisked away to live with relatives.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eFaced with the loss of his closest friend and imminent loss of his grandfather, Cory focuses his attention on a very special project, a present for his father. A present intended to win his father's love.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eBut it doesn't.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eAnd Corey's good intentions vanish into violence...\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eAnd that is when, strengthened by the wise counsel of his dying grandfather, Corey realizes that it is time to be his own person.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003e\"The Death of Tarpons\" is a coming-of-age tale as the adult Corey recalls his past and sees with new clarity the issues surrounding love, parenthood, family and death which he must deal with.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003ePraise for \"The Death of Tarpons\"\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003e\"Edgerton's first novel shines with wisdom.\" - Publishers Weekly\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003e\"Highly recommended for public libraries and for academic libraries supporting writing programs.\" - Library Journal\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003e\"Edgerton's skillful writing and characterizations invite the reader to share Corey's horrors and hopes, to try to understand unreasonable motives, to care about the outcome.\" - Austin American-Statesman\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003e\"While this book deals with violence and cruelty, it is ultimately a definition of gentleness and love.
